Discover gifts featuring authentic Kwakwaka'wakw art and design by Indigenous artists from the lands now called British Columbia.
Celebrated for its striking formline art, ceremonial masks, masterful wood carving, and rich visual storytelling, Kwakwaka'wakw art reflects a deep connection to culture, community, and the natural world. This curated collection includes mugs, apparel, stationery, home décor, and everyday gifts inspired by the creativity and traditions of Kwakwaka'wakw artists.
Discover designs by artists such as Maynard Johnny Jr., Francis Dick, Corrine Hunt, Ryan Cranmer, Curtis Wilson, and more.
